Uncasville - George Raymond Taylor, 73, of Old Colchester Rd., passed away on Wednesday July 30, 2008, at Lawrence and Memorial Hospital.
He was born Aug. 2, 1934, in New London. He was the son of the late Leroy and Irene (Rogers) Taylor. He married Marion Hart Taylor July 24, 1963, she survives him. He had worked for Golart Motors until he opened TayloRs American, on Route 32 in Uncasville, which he owned and operated from 1973 until his retirement in 1985. He was also an avid farmer and especially loved his cows.
The family would like to extend their special thanks to the staff of the 6th floor at Lawrence and Memorial Hospital for their dedication and great care.
In addition to his wife, Marion, he is survived by his children; also by his nine brothers and sisters; fourteen grandchildren; six great-grandchildren; and by his two dogs, Zack and Jake.
